Text
1.Trust claims materials and trust governance documents are presumed to be relevant
and authentic and are admissible in evidence. A claim of privilege does not apply to
any trust claims materials or trust governance documents.
2.A defendant in an asbestos action may seek discovery from an asbestos trust. The
plaintiff may not claim privilege to bar discovery and shall provide consent or other
expression of permission as required by the asbestos trust to release information and
materials sought by the defendant.
